Belgian cyclist Kris Boeckmans has been woken from an induced coma and is recovering well from injuries sustained a fortnight ago in a crash during the Vuelta, his team Lotto Soudal said late on Thursday.
"Lotto Soudal is very happy to announce that Kris Boeckmans is no longer kept in an induced coma and that the recovery is evolving positively," the team said, adding he had been able "to talk with his family and the doctors".
Boeckmans suffered injuries to his lung and face and broke ribs in a mass crash during the eighth stage of the race in Spain. He was taken to hospital in Murcia and put into an induced coma.
Lotto Soudal said doctors had discovered no hidden injuries but he would remain in intensive care for further observation before being repatriated with a medical flight to continue his recovery in a Belgian hospital.
